Transaction 38939951d2d62a700c1f5bcf06b8848d758c171597f63e2bca5b1e727522ef84
2 Input
2 Outputs
- 38939951d2d62a700c1f5bcf06b8848d758c171597f63e2bca5b1e727522ef84:0
- 38939951d2d62a700c1f5bcf06b8848d758c171597f63e2bca5b1e727522ef84:1
value 1121621
address 1NPsg9ZigAbhhUExeGrB91fcoUH3P4Bm8A
value 1407401
address 1iwSH7AM1LsmaHP97rMRTTTya87DoztKT